public void event(MultipartUploadsEvent event) { storeThrowable(event); }
protected void throwServiceEventAdaptorErrorIfPresent( S3ServiceEventListener eventListener) throws Exception { if (eventListener instanceof S3ServiceEventAdaptor) { ((S3ServiceEventAdaptor)eventListener).throwErrorIfPresent(); } }
@Override public void event(MultipartCompletesEvent event) { super.event(event); if (ServiceEvent.EVENT_IN_PROGRESS == event.getEventCode()) { displayProgressStatus("Completing large file uploads: ", event.getThreadWatcher()); } }
objectKeyToFilepathMap, !isBatchMode, forceMetadataDownload, isForce, md5GenerationProgressWatcher, serviceEventAdaptor); if (serviceEventAdaptor.wasErrorThrown()) { throw new ServiceException("Unable to build map of objects", serviceEventAdaptor.getErrorThrown());
eventListener = new S3ServiceEventAdaptor(); new S3ServiceEventAdaptor() { @Override public void event(MultipartStartsEvent event) {
@Override public void event(MultipartStartsEvent event) { super.event(event); if (ServiceEvent.EVENT_IN_PROGRESS == event.getEventCode()) { displayProgressStatus("Starting large file uploads: ", event.getThreadWatcher()); } }
objectKeyToFilepathMap, !isBatchMode, forceMetadataDownload, isForce, md5GenerationProgressWatcher, serviceEventAdaptor); if (serviceEventAdaptor.wasErrorThrown()) { throw new ServiceException("Unable to build map of objects", serviceEventAdaptor.getErrorThrown());
eventListener = new S3ServiceEventAdaptor(); new S3ServiceEventAdaptor() { @Override public void event(MultipartStartsEvent event) {
@Override public void event(MultipartStartsEvent event) { super.event(event); if (ServiceEvent.EVENT_IN_PROGRESS == event.getEventCode()) { displayProgressStatus("Starting large file uploads: ", event.getThreadWatcher()); } }
protected void throwServiceEventAdaptorErrorIfPresent( S3ServiceEventListener eventListener) throws Exception { if (eventListener instanceof S3ServiceEventAdaptor) { ((S3ServiceEventAdaptor)eventListener).throwErrorIfPresent(); } }
public void event(MultipartStartsEvent event) { storeThrowable(event); }
@Override public void event(MultipartCompletesEvent event) { super.event(event); if (ServiceEvent.EVENT_IN_PROGRESS == event.getEventCode()) { displayProgressStatus("Completing large file uploads: ", event.getThreadWatcher()); } }
(new ThreadedStorageService(storageService, serviceEventAdaptor)).downloadObjects( bucket.getName(), downloadPackages); serviceEventAdaptor.throwErrorIfPresent(); (new ThreadedStorageService(storageService, serviceEventAdaptor)).deleteObjects( bucket.getName(), objects); serviceEventAdaptor.throwErrorIfPresent();
public void event(MultipartStartsEvent event) { storeThrowable(event); }
@Override public void event(CreateObjectsEvent event) { super.event(event); displayIgnoredErrors(event); if (ServiceEvent.EVENT_IN_PROGRESS == event.getEventCode()) { displayProgressStatus("Upload: ", event.getThreadWatcher()); } }
(new ThreadedStorageService(storageService, serviceEventAdaptor)).downloadObjects( bucket.getName(), downloadPackages); serviceEventAdaptor.throwErrorIfPresent(); (new ThreadedStorageService(storageService, serviceEventAdaptor)).deleteObjects( bucket.getName(), objects); serviceEventAdaptor.throwErrorIfPresent();
public void event(MultipartCompletesEvent event) { storeThrowable(event); }
@Override public void event(DownloadObjectsEvent event) { super.event(event); displayIgnoredErrors(event); if (ServiceEvent.EVENT_IN_PROGRESS == event.getEventCode()) { displayProgressStatus("Download: ", event.getThreadWatcher()); } }
(new ThreadedStorageService(storageService, serviceEventAdaptor)).putObjects( bucket.getName(), objectsForStandardPut.toArray(new StorageObject[] {})); serviceEventAdaptor.throwErrorIfPresent(); StorageObject[] objects = objectsToDelete.toArray(new StorageObject[objectsToDelete.size()]); (new ThreadedStorageService(storageService, serviceEventAdaptor)).deleteObjects(bucket.getName(), objects); serviceEventAdaptor.throwErrorIfPresent();
public void event(MultipartCompletesEvent event) { storeThrowable(event); }